Where does “pasaylo” come from?
pasaylo (Cebuano) comes from Cebuano pa-, from Proto-Philippine pa-, from Proto-Malayo-Polynesian pa-, from Proto-Austronesian pa-.
pasaylo (Cebuano): to forgive; to pardon; to absolve; to set free,...
